The following info may be helpful for all newbies:

Hyatt issued CAT 1-4 award at 30 night milestone: expiration 6 months later.
Hyatt issued CAT 1-7 award at 60 night milestone: expiration 6 months later.
Chase WoH credit card issued CAT 1-4 award at annual renewal: expiration 12 months later.
Chase WoH credit card issued CAT 1-4 award at $15k spend: expiration 12 months later.
Hyatt issued CAT 1-4 Brand explorer award (for every 5 brands): expiration 12 months later.

Originally Posted by xooz
I just got my 13th statement and my 5 nights posted, so I assume it is the end of the month following your anniversary.
No need to assume, the T&C are posted: https://www.chase.com/personal/credi.../earn-maintain

"Receive 5 qualifying night credits toward your next tier status every year.2"

Clicking on the footnote link says (in part): "Every calendar year after your first year, you will receive 5 Tier-Qualifying Night credits within 8 weeks of January 1."

Originally Posted by projectmaximus
Applying TSUs. Apologies in advance, I'm sure I've seen this explained before but I just can't find it now.

Should the TSU be showing as redeemed after it has been "applied" but prior to the actual stay? What about the reservation, should there be any indication of anything? I have applied a TSU to an upcoming reservation, per CS, however I still see my TSU as available and there's no change to the reservation. Something I need to follow up on?
you will see the TSU as redeemed in your Activity/History. If you booked paying cash, you will see the new room type in your reservation. You will receive 2 emails, 1 withe the room change with the regular suite room rate, then a 2nd email with the suite and the adjusted room rate.
If you booked with points, you will NOT see this in your reservation. The suite is internally blocked by the hotel.

depending on how you booked the original room, you may want to follow up with CS.
